Express Notes Information Organiser



 

Express Notes Information Organiser: Express Notes lets you store and organize notes on your computer. Typically this software is used as a phone or address book, diary or card file but it can be used for just about anything. Some examples include todo lists, recipes, customer records and more. It is as easy to use and as flexible as a paper cardfile but by using your PC you can search, order and organize notes faster.



Express Notes is free and can be downloaded and installed in just minutes.



Features



~ Stores free form and ordered notes.

~ Phone book template and diary creator included.

~ Default templates for each book.

~ System wide hot key assignment for fast activation.

~ Allows you to copy, paste or import text from other documents.

~ Automatically detects web links and emails that open with Internet Explorer or Outlook when clicked.

~ Prints any or all of your notes directly from the program

~ Quick search function.

~ Simple and user-friendly operation.
